Since 2021, HashiCorp has limited free tiers, swapped licenses, rebranded the platform and as of March 2026, axed the free tier entirely. Each move made business sense. Each one left teams who built their workflows on TFE with the same uncomfortable choice: pay up or rebuild 😅.
Terrapod makes that choice irrelevant.
It’s a drop-in replacement for Terraform Enterprise - workspaces, remote state, VCS integration, agent pools, private module registry, RBAC, audit logging, notifications and all the stuff. The full TFE V2 API surface, Kubernetes-native, deployable via Helm. Point your existing cloud blocks at it and keep moving 🚚.
What matters operationally: it’s OpenTofu-first. The execution backend is pluggable, but OpenTofu is the recommended default. No license tracking, no per-seat cost, no vendor trajectory to monitor.
